Introduction

In order to use Symbol's Spectrum24 wireless LAN on the terminal, the terminal must be
properly configured with the correct ESS ID and other network entries. This chapter covers
the procedures for setting up your terminal on the network.
To configure the terminal for use on the Spectrum24 wireless network:
1. Press and hold the Power button for 16 seconds to cold boot the terminal. The
Symbol splash screen displays.
2. The calibration screen displays. Calibrate the screen and accept the new calibration
values when prompted. The Program Launcher screen displays.
3. Select the Control Panel option. The Control Panel Test Program screen displays.
4. Select the S24 Configuration option. The Spectrum24 Configuration screen displays.
The Spectrum24 Configuration screen has the following options:
View Config: Displays the current Spectrum24 system information and

configuration
S24 System: Enables you to set some commonly used Spectrum24 system parameters

Signal: Displays the signal strength, roaming count and network status

Ping Test: Provides both ICMP ping and WNMP ping test

S24 Network: Allows you to define Spectrum24 network settings, such as enable

DHCP or setting IP address, subnet mask, DNS, WINS, etc
S24 WEP Config: Configure Wired Equivalency Protocol for Network Connection.
